Its finally happening: Twitch is cracking down in a big way on the use of copyrighted music in streams. Today, hundreds of streamers received emails from the company stating that videos or clips in their back catalogues had run afoul of copyright rules, resulting in deletion. This, it seems, is just the beginning.
